Audi R8 - TV Spot

Watch Audi R8 TVC and VFX Making Of video from Cliche VFX - a post house providing high-end visual effects and 3D animation for the advertising, music videos and feature films industries based in Los Angeles

making of


Director: Oliver Ojeil
Creative Agency / Production House: Avant Garde Entertainment New York City
Post Production & Visual Effects: Cliche VFX
Sound Design: Studio Takt - The Netherlands



Popular posts from this blog

Tron Car for Shanghai Disneyland by Daniel Simon

Lamborghini Supernova